Hidden wooden door capable of being automatically opened and closed

By using an infrared sensor to control a motor that drives a gear and rack, combined with a dust removal component to clean dust, the safety hazards and unsmooth opening and closing issues of concealed sliding wooden doors are resolved. This allows for flexible switching between automatic and manual opening and closing, maintaining smooth door operation.

Abstract

The utility model provides a hidden wooden door capable of automatically opening and closing, which relates to the field of hidden wooden doors and comprises a door frame and a movable door, a hidden groove is arranged in the door frame, the movable door is slidably connected in the hidden groove, a control box and a driving box are arranged on the outer wall of the door frame, and an infrared sensor and a control switch are arranged on the outer wall of the door frame. And a motor is arranged in the driving box, the output end of the motor is connected with an electromagnetic clutch, the electromagnetic clutch is electrically connected with the control switch through the control box, dust removal assemblies are arranged on the inner walls of the two sides of an outer groove opening of the hidden groove correspondingly, and each dust removal assembly comprises bristles making contact with the outer walls of the two sides of the movable door. The hidden type movable wooden door solves the problems that potential safety hazards exist on the basis that an existing hidden type movable wooden door is automatically opened and closed, and opening and closing are not smooth due to internal pollution.

Description

TECHNICAL FIELD

[0001] The utility model relates to hidden wood door technical field, concretely relates to a hidden wood door of automatic switching. BACKGROUND

[0002] Door has the pivotal position in family life, can be indispensable in home, especially wood door, is widely used in indoor room door, along with people living standard's improvement, people's intelligent demand of indoor room wood door is also higher and higher. Through the retrieval, prior art (publication number: CN215565398U), the document records "a hidden mobile wood door, including door frame and mobile door, the front and back of door frame are fixedly installed with the infrared sensor that is symmetrically distributed, the inner wall of one side of door frame is opened and has mobile slot, the inner wall of mobile slot and the surface of four around mobile door are movably connected, the lower surface of mobile door is provided with mobile wheel. The hidden mobile wood door, through setting up the upper surface of mobile door and setting up opening and closing device, and opening and closing device includes gear strip, the lower surface of gear strip and the upper surface of mobile door are fixedly connected, reach the effect that the wood door is opened and closed automatically, solve the problem that most of the existing mobile wood door is opened or closed by manpower, especially the partition wood door between kitchen and dining room, when people's hands are in the dish or hold the article to open and close the wood door, it is extremely inconvenient, and the practicability of mobile wood door is seriously reduced.".

[0003] Although the hidden mobile wood door in prior art has realized the effect of automatic switching, there are still some deficiencies: the existing hidden mobile wood door involves servo motor, when the mobile door is locked after the servo motor fails, if a fire occurs in the room on one side of the mobile door, it is not convenient to open the mobile door by external force, thereby there is a safety hazard, secondly, the mobile slot inside the door frame is easily polluted by dust and impurities on the surface of the mobile door, which can cause the opening and closing smoothness of the mobile door for a long time. UTILITY MODEL CONTENTS

[0004] In order to overcome the defects in the prior art, the present application provides a hidden wood door with automatic switching to solve the problems of safety hazard and internal pollution leading to unsmooth opening and closing of the existing hidden mobile wood door.

[0005] In order to achieve the above-mentioned purpose, a hidden wood door with automatic switching is provided, which comprises: a door frame and a mobile door, a hidden slot is formed in the door frame, and the mobile door is slidingly connected in the hidden slot, a control box and a drive box are arranged on the outer wall of the door frame, an infrared sensor and a control switch are arranged on the outer wall of the door frame, an electric motor is arranged in the drive box, an electromagnetic clutch is connected to the output end of the electric motor, the electromagnetic clutch is electrically connected to the control switch through the control box, and a dust removal assembly is arranged on the inner wall of both sides of the outer slot of the hidden slot, and the dust removal assembly comprises brush hairs in contact with the outer wall of both sides of the mobile door.

[0006] Further, the door frame is provided with an access hole, and the infrared sensor is installed on the upper side of the access hole, and a guide groove is formed on the inner wall of the access hole.

[0007] Further, the driving box is internally provided with a gear, and the gear is connected to the output shaft of the electromagnetic clutch, and the gear is located in the clearance hole of the driving box.

[0008] Further, the upper end of the movable door is provided with a rack, and the lower end of the movable door is provided with a limiting roller, and the rack is engaged with the gear, and the limiting roller is rolling connected with the limiting guide rail arranged on the lower side of the door frame.

[0009] Further, the inner and outer surfaces of the movable door are provided with grooves, and the grooves are rectangular groove structures.

[0010] Further, the dust removal assembly comprises a mounting groove formed in the inner wall of the hidden groove, and the upper and lower ends of the mounting groove are provided with communicating sliding grooves.

[0011] Further, the inner side of the brush is connected with a sponge block, the inner side of the sponge block is connected with a sliding plate, the inner side of the sliding plate is connected with a spring, the upper and lower ends of the sliding plate are connected with sliding blocks, and the sliding blocks are slidingly connected in the sliding grooves.

[0012] The beneficial effects of the utility model lie in:

[0013] 1. When using, when the human body is close to the movable door and is sensed by the infrared sensor, the control box drives the motor at the moment, and then the motor drives the gear to drive the rack to move, thereby driving the movable door to move in the door frame, when the motor is damaged or power off, the electromagnetic clutch is disconnected at the moment, and then the movable door is manually opened, to prevent the safety hazard that the movable door cannot be opened in time to cause fire extinguishing failure when fire occurs;

[0014] 2. During the opening and closing of the movable door, the installation groove, the sliding plate, the sponge block and the brush of the dust removal assembly are used to clean the dust on the surface of the movable door when the movable door slides, and the brush with outward extrusion effect on both sides is used to clean the dust on the surface of the movable door, thereby effectively preventing the dust or impurities from accumulating in the hidden groove in the door frame for a long time, so as to ensure the smoothness of the opening and closing of the movable door. Specific implementation

[0020] Referring Figures 1 to 4 The utility model provides a hidden type wooden door of automatic opening and closing, including: door frame 1 and movable door 2, the inside of door frame 1 is provided with hidden groove 15, and movable door 2 is connected in the inside of hidden groove 15 and is slid, the outer wall of door frame 1 is equipped with control box 11 and drive box 12, and is equipped with infrared sensor 13 and control switch 14 on the outer wall of door frame 1, is equipped with motor 121 in drive box 12, and the output end of motor 121 is connected with electromagnetic clutch 122, and electromagnetic clutch 122 is electrically connected with control switch 14 through control box 11, and the both sides inner wall of the outer slot of hidden groove 15 is equipped with dust cleaning assembly 3 respectively, and dust cleaning assembly 3 includes the brush hair 35 of the contact of the both sides outer wall of movable door 2, dust cleaning assembly 3 includes the mounting groove 31 of being provided in the inner wall of hidden groove 15, and the upper and lower end of mounting groove 31 is provided with the intercommunication sliding groove 37, the inboard of brush hair 35 is connected with sponge block 34, and the inboard of sponge block 34 is connected with sliding plate 33, and the inboard of sliding plate 33 is connected with spring 32, and the upper and lower end of sliding plate 33 is connected with sliding block 36 simultaneously, and sliding block 36 is slidably connected in sliding groove 37.

[0021] In the embodiment, door frame 1 and door body 2 and dust cleaning assembly 3 constitute the hidden type wooden door structure of automatic opening and closing involved in the application.

[0022] Specifically, control switch 14 is a double-open single-control switch, that is, including two single-open, one of which controls the on-off of infrared sensor 13, and the other controls the on-off of electromagnetic clutch 122.

[0023] It should be noted that when infrared sensor 13 and electromagnetic clutch 122 are turned off through control switch 14, movable door 2 can be opened manually at this time, thereby realizing ventilation between the inside and outside of the room, so that movable door 2 is not always in the closed state without being sensed.

[0024] Secondly, through the above technical scheme, the manual closing state can also be realized, and at this time, the surface of the movable door 2 is convenient to clean.

[0025] Specifically, the internal space of the hidden groove 15 is arranged to enable the movable door 2 to be just stored and hidden after entering, and the inner wall of the hidden groove 15 is provided with protruding balls to enable rolling contact with the surface of the movable door 2, thereby maintaining the stability of the opening and closing of the movable door 2.

[0026] Specifically, the sliding plate 33 is slidingly connected in the mounting groove 31, one end of the spring 32 is fixed to the inner side groove wall of the mounting groove 31, and the spring 32 is provided with a plurality of groups arranged equidistantly in the vertical direction.

[0027] Specifically, the size of the slot of the mounting groove 31 (i.e. the side of the brush 35) is matched with the sponge block 34, that is, the sponge block 34 partially protrudes outside the slot and partially remains in the slot.

[0028] As shown in Figure 1 and Figure 2 , the door frame 1 is provided with an access hole, the infrared sensor 13 is mounted on the upper side of the access hole, a guide groove is formed in the inner wall of the access hole, a gear 123 is arranged in the drive box 12, the gear 123 is connected to the output shaft 124 connected to the electromagnetic clutch 122, and the gear 123 is located in the clearance hole 125 formed in the drive box 12.

[0029] Specifically, the access hole is a human passing area, and a buffer pad is arranged in the guide groove on the side of the access hole away from the hidden groove 15, so as to prevent the movable door 2 from colliding with the door frame 1 when closing.

[0030] Specifically, a groove cavity is formed in the top of the door frame 1, the drive box 12 is partially inserted into the groove cavity, and the rack 22 at the top of the movable door 2 is slidingly connected in the groove cavity, so that the rack 22 is engaged with the gear 123.

[0031] As shown in Figure 2 and Figure 3 , the upper end of the movable door 2 is provided with the rack 22, the lower end of the movable door 2 is provided with the limiting roller 23, the rack 22 is engaged with the gear 123, the limiting roller 23 is rollingly connected with the limiting guide rail 16 arranged on the lower side of the door frame 1, and the inner and outer surfaces of the movable door 2 are provided with the groove 21 in the form of a rectangular groove structure.

[0032] As a preferred embodiment, the limiting roller 23 with the groove structure is arranged to enable the roller to start auxiliary rolling effect on the upper end of the limiting guide rail 16, thereby facilitating the opening and closing of the movable door.

[0033] In use, when the human body approaches the movable door and is sensed by the infrared sensor, at this time the motor is driven by the control box, then the rack is driven by the motor to move, and the movable door is driven to move in the door frame. When the motor is damaged or power off, the electromagnetic clutch is disconnected, and then the movable door is manually opened to prevent the safety hazard that the movable door cannot be opened in time to cause fire extinguishing failure. In the opening and closing process of the movable door, the installation groove, slide plate, sponge block and brush in the dust removal assembly clean the dust on the surface of the movable door by the outward extrusion of the brush on both sides, thereby effectively preventing the accumulation of dust or impurities in the hidden groove in the door frame, and ensuring the smoothness of the opening and closing of the movable door.

[0034] The hidden wooden door with automatic opening and closing function can effectively solve the safety hazard of the existing hidden movable wooden door in the automatic opening and closing process, and the problem of internal pollution leading to unsmooth opening and closing. The hidden wooden door with automatic opening and closing function can realize the free switching of automatic opening and closing and manual opening and closing on the basis of the existing hidden wooden door with automatic opening and closing function, can be used in more use cases, and is convenient for daily cleaning of the movable door and maintaining the smoothness of the opening and closing.
